Data.SqlExpr.TConnectionState
Delphi
TConnectionState = (csStateClosed, csStateOpen, csStateConnecting,
csStateExecuting, csStateFetching, csStateDisconnecting);
C++
enum DECLSPEC_DENUM TConnectionState : unsigned char { csStateClosed, csStateOpen, csStateConnecting, csStateExecuting, csStateFetching, csStateDisconnecting };
Propriétés
| Type | Visibilité | Source | Unité | Parent |
|---|---|---|---|---|
| enum | public | Data.SqlExpr.pas Data.SqlExpr.hpp |
Data.SqlExpr | Data.SqlExpr |
Description
TConnectionState décrit l'état d'un composant TSQLConnection.
TConnectionState peut prendre l'une des valeurs suivantes :
| Valeur | Signification |
|---|---|
|
csStateClosed |
La connexion est fermée (la propriété Connected a la valeur false) |
|
csStateOpen |
La connexion est ouverte (la propriété Connected a la valeur true) |
|
csStateConnecting |
La connexion est en cours d'établissement, mais le composant n'a pas terminé le processus |
|
csStateExecuting |
Le composant a transmis une commande SQL au serveur ; l'exécution est en cours |
|
csStateFetching |
Le composant est en train de récupérer les informations de la base de données sur le serveur |
|
csStateDisconnecting |
La connexion est en cours de fermeture, mais le composant n'a pas terminé le processus |